By default, DHCP option 66/67 parameters are not carried in a DHCP
server reply. To ask for a DHCP reply with option 66/67 information, the
DHCP client request sent by this switch includes a "parameter request
list" asking for this information. Besides, the client request also
includes a "vendor class identifier" that allows the DHCP server to
identify the device, and select the appropriate configuration file for
download. This information is included in Option 55 and 124.

The server should reply with the TFTP server name and boot file name.
Note that the vendor class identifier can be formatted in either text or
hexadecimal, but the format used by both the client and server must be
the same.

These parameters are displayed in the web interface:
VLAN – ID of configured VLAN.
Vendor Class ID – The following options are supported when the
check box is marked to enable this feature:
Default – The default string is the unit model number.
Text – A text string. (Range: 1-32 characters)
Hex – A hexadecimal value. (Range: 1-64 characters)
